Watersam Automatic Sampler | Time, Volume & Event Proportional Water Sampling System
The Watersam Automatic Sampler provides reliable, programmable water sampling for environmental monitoring, industrial wastewater, and regulatory compliance. Designed for flexibility, it supports time-proportional, volume-proportional, and event-proportional sampling, allowing you to collect either single grab samples or composite samples based on your project’s requirements.
Built for demanding field conditions, the system uses a pressure/vacuum pump to draw samples from depths of up to 8 meters, and with the optional VP lifting system, it can achieve a water lift of up to 30 meters. A stainless steel housing with a high-grade door gasket prevents thermal bridges and protects samples, while the unit’s sensor connections support automated data collection. Multiple bottle combinations and bottle types are available for customized sample storage.

Smpling Mode
-Time-Proportional SamplingCTCV: constant time; constant volume
The most common sampling mode; simple sampling performed at regular time intervals.
-Flow-Proportional Sampling (CVVT)CVVT: constant volume; variable time
Sampling based on input from a flow meter, with sample volumes remaining constant but time intervals between samples varying according to flow. It is also possible to combine volume and time-proportional sampling to moderate extreme fluctuations and prevent samples from being taken too close together (very high flow) or too far apart (very low flow).
-Flow-Proportional Sampling (CTVV)CTVV: constant time; variable volume
Sampling based on input from a flow meter, with time intervals between samples remaining constant but sample volumes varying according to flow. Offers representative samples if amount of flow and dirt content fluctuate widely. In some regions, this sampling mode is mandatory.
-Event-Proportional SamplingSampling based on input from an online measuring device, e.g. pH sensor. As long as a predefined event is taking place, samples are drawn and handled according to program settings.
